Business rules for subsidy eligibility
Apply these subsidy rules:
- Standard subsidy:
- 南京市外:
200元/天/人 - 南京六合、溧水、高淳:
100元/天/人
- 南京市外:
Evidence rules
-
Same-day round trip
- Must have evidence of outbound and return travel on the same date
- Examples:
- round-trip train tickets on the same day
- or other same-day round-trip evidence if clearly present in the tables
- If same-day round trip is established, that day can count as one subsidy day
-
Not same-day round trip
- Must have evidence of:
- outbound travel from 南京
- return travel to 南京
- and lodging invoice(s) for the trip
- If travel or lodging evidence is incomplete, do not include the trip in subsidy-eligible output unless the evidence clearly still satisfies the rule
- Must have evidence of:
-
Driving / ETC
- This skill only handles evidence present in the two uploaded archives
- If no ETC/car-related evidence exists in the structured data, do not infer self-driving eligibility
-
No impossible overlap
- A person cannot be in multiple places at the same time
- If evidence implies overlapping conflicting trips, flag them in remarks and exclude the conflicting portion unless it can be resolved deterministically

Itinerary assembly
Build trips by chaining records chronologically with strict physical and geographical continuity.
Rules:
- A trip starts when evidence shows departure from
南京. - Intermediate city moves are allowed only if they form a continuous chain (e.g., A->B, B->C).
- Geographical Continuity Rule: If the next segment's starting city does not match the current location (e.g., current location is Beijing, but the next ticket starts from Shanghai), the chain is considered broken.
- Broken segments and any associated lodging/expenses must be moved to the remaining set (
剩余票据结果.zip). - Do not bridge broken segments unless a connecting ticket exists.
- Broken segments and any associated lodging/expenses must be moved to the remaining set (
- Time Gap Rule: If there is a gap of more than 2 days without any travel or lodging evidence, the current itinerary segment must be closed or invalidated if incomplete.
- A trip ends and qualifies for subsidy only when evidence shows a valid return to
南京. - Independent Trip Rule: Each valid closed loop (Nanjing -> ... -> Nanjing) or same-day round trip must be treated as an independent trip with its own
行程编号. - Same-day Priority: If a date contains both a departure from Nanjing and a return to Nanjing, it must be treated as a same-day round trip first.
- Physical File Integrity: Every input file must be accounted for. Any file not included in the subsidy zip must be included in the remaining zip. No files should be "lost" during processing.
- Renaming Enforcement: All files in both result zips must be renamed according to the table order (e.g.,
001_YYYY-MM-DD_Seller_ID.pdf) for professional presentation.
